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Blake Street to Swaythling start from as little as £37.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Blake Street to Swaythling start from £78.60 one way, or £112.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Blake Street to Swaythling are available for £115.20 one way, or £230.30 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

At Blake Street, you'll find a convenient ticket office with various opening times throughout the week. Monday sees the earliest start at 6 AM, winding down by 4 PM, while the rest of the week offers a mix of shorter hours. For added convenience, ticket machines are available, including options to collect tickets you purchased online. While Blake Street lacks some modern amenities like public Wi-Fi or refreshment facilities, rest assured that essential features like CCTV and staff assistance during opening hours bolster the station's safety and security. It should be noted that step-free access is available, although limited to certain parts of the station.

Facilities and Amenities

When arriving at Swaythling Station, travelers have access to a well-maintained ticket office open from Monday to Friday between 06:30 and 11:00, alongside ticket machines that are fully accessible and equipped to offer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. If you've purchased tickets online, collection couldn't be easier with convenient access to ticket machines. The station features a customer help point for immediate assistance, offering information via departure screens and announcements.

While Swaythling Station might lack in waiting rooms and refreshment facilities, it remains highly secure with CCTV across the premises. Unfortunately, the station doesn’t include toilets, baby changing facilities, or shop services, making it advisable to prepare in advance if needed.

Accessibility and Support

Swaythling offers partial step-free accessibility, classified as a Category B station. This means that whilst Platform 2 is accessible for those heading towards Southampton Central, Platform 1 is unreachable to individuals requiring step-free options. For all mobility aid requirements, assistance is available from the Guard onboard. While there are no staff on-site, passengers requiring aid can also utilize the Assisted Boarding Points service, offering peace of mind for those needing additional support.
